Fiber-reinforced Concrete Additives: Strength And Durability Addition

Concrete structures are critical features of strength, life span, and cracks resistance in contemporary constructions. Concrete has been used in the past and though strong in terms of compression, it does not have tensile strength hence is easily cracked when anything causes it to move or carry a weight. To overcome such drawbacks, scientists and engineers have resorted to building up fiber-reinforced concrete additives, which is a relatively new complex component that makes concrete very effective in any type of application.
Additives to reinforced concrete Fiber Reinforced Concrete additives Fiber-reinforced concrete additives are special materials included in the concrete mixture to enhance the structural strength, durability, and cracking properties. These additives are made up of fibers of different types which include steel, glass, synthetic (polypropylene) or natural fibers (jute or coir) as well and give the concrete matrix its advantages in various ways. These fibers when mixed, are uniformly spread in the concrete and provide micro reinforcements, by bumping against each other and, as such, stop the building ...

The high tensile strength of concrete can be achieved as one of the major benefits of the use of the fiber-reinforced concrete additives. Under loading conditions, these fibers absorb and re-distribute the load and therefore minimise the chances of failure. This renders fiber reinforced concrete a perfect option in pavements, industrial floors, precast products, tunnelling, and where heavy slabs are used and structural integrity is key.
Moreover, fiber-reinforced concrete admixtures provide an increment in the resistance of impact and abrasion. New toughness and resilience provided by the fibers are useful in structures that experience dynamic loads, including runways, parking lots or loading docks at airports. In addition to that, such additives prevent excessive shrinkage cracks that are likely to occur during the curing process and make the end product more homogenous and aesthetically appealing.
Steel fibers are among the most popular varieties of fibers that are being utilized in high-stress conditions because they have superb characteristics of bearing loads. Glass fiber is non-corrosive and is broadly applied in the precast and architectural items. Plastic shrinkage and settlement cracks are also controlled by the use of polypropylene fibers, which are non-corrosive and lightweight such as in residential and commercial construction.
The other significant fact about the fiber-reinforced concrete additives is that they enhance fire resistance of the concrete. Some manmade filaments have a melting point at high temperatures, which form capillaries, which open in the course of a fire to remove the internal steam pressure. This avoids explosive spalls in concrete which is a major safety benefit in a fire prone structure (such as tunnels, High-rise buildings etc.).
Sustainably, the fiber additives could also minimize the general consumption of steel reinforcement, hence lessening the size of the environmental effect of building tasks. Moreover, the application of natural fibers or recycled fibers ensures the practice of green building and the preservation of the structural advantages.
In the application, the fiber-reinforced concrete is batched through the conventional batching system except that it is modified a bit to guarantee homogeneous dispersion of the fiber. Contractors should adhere to the manufacturer recommendations of the dosage and mixing procedure to get the best outcome.
